Autograph letter from Louis Benjamin Annet de Perry, marquis de Perry to Pierre Laulanie de Sudrac de Ludrac, written from Montmoreau-Saint Cybard and dated 12 September 1765 [D12880]

Detailed Summary:
Louis Benjamin Aunet, baron du Montmoreau, writes to Pierre Laulaine de Sudrac to return the last two volumes of Voltaire’s Commentaires sur Corneille (1764) that de Sudrac had kindly allowed him to borrow. He goes on to discuss various aspects of French arts, music, and culture.

Additional Comments:
The MS features a series of small holes along the main fold line, suggesting that the MS had once formed part of a bound collection. The letter appears to have been written in iron gall ink which has caused some minor corrosion. There is a large area of discolouration at the top of p.4 and a small area of damage in the middle of the page. The leaves feature both horizontal and vertical fold lines, suggesting that the letter had been folded into four.

Additions:
Louis Benjamin Aunet appears to have run out of paper as the letter continues upside down in the top margins of the paper. Some words and phrases have been underlined throughout.

Provenance:
Bought at auction by Theodore Besterman (1904-1976) at Sotheby’s, London on 11th June 1968 for £22.
